I was instructed to choose three different items from their website and to order them submitting my first pick first, my second pick second and my third pick third. They wanted to know which was my favorite and then so on and so on so that they could hopefully get me the one I really wanted, but also wanted back ups just in case they didn't have the fabric in stock anymore. 

So I chose three different dresses that I wanted and ordered each one in order of my favorite to my third choice. I was also asked to order each item with a different custom style change. Like a different neck line or sleeves. The ordering process was actually very easy. Once I had ordered I just had to wait to receive my item. 

About two weeks later, I arrived home to find a package on my porch. I was so excited. I ripped open the package and found that they had sent me my first pick. It was a cream colored dress with yellow polka dots. 


When I ordered this dress, I asked for a square neckline and for the dress to be a little bit shorter so that it hit right above my knee. I am pretty short, so anything longer than that, that isn't a floor length dress, just makes me look stumpy. I was very impressed with how well the dress fit for ordering it online. Their size charts were spot on and the custom style changes that I asked for were perfect. And the overall quality of the dress was amazing too. It's a nice thick fabric and the skirt even had an additional liner underneath since the dress is such a light color. This is nice because you can't see through the dress. 

I have been waiting to wear this dress for a while. The problem with getting a dress in March in Colorado is that it is way too cold to actually wear it. It was finally warm enough this past weekend though, so I wore it to Church for Easter Mass. 

It was very comfortable. I didn't feel constricted at all, which I often do, especially in the bust area(I have big boobs). And one of the coolest parts of this dress is that it has pockets!!!! I may have squealed when I realized this.
